Transaction 3ff0e29187594d145412233a1a9e8d7a8df8f0a6896c8b296fe008e2a70eed4e
1 Input
1 Output
-
3ff0e29187594d145412233a1a9e8d7a8df8f0a6896c8b296fe008e2a70eed4e:0
- value
- 538098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41f1aa73dcbcf80aa2119193869a80468b5b287b OP_EQUAL
- address
- 37hhMFPtHQW5vatitk4dpLy4dDQv9jonW4